Why the Sustainable Finance Summer Intern Programme?
As a summer analyst you will enter a supportive, collaborative environment known for its pace. During your internship, you will support the Climate Portfolio Management team, who is responsible for managing Barclays sectoral decarbonization strategies. This front office role, will help further new sectoral targets to reduce attributed carbon from Barclays exposures, including recommending the right ambition of target to be set for management to review. This will require developing detailed analytical knowledge of client decarbonization pathways and levers and interacting with the key bankers covering the sector. An additional objective of this internship, supporting the Head of Sustainable Finance Strategy Execution, would be providing crucial analytical support and input to the development of Barclays ESG data strategy.
Sustainable Finance
The Sustainable Finance team is tasked with managing the Corporate & Investment Bank's transition to become a more sustainable lender and its primary purpose is driving Barclays ambition to become a market leading Sustainable Finance franchise. The team oversees and manage the implementation of multiple projects that are key to Barclays' ambition to deliver USD $1 trillion in sustainable and transition finance by the end of 2030.
Who we're looking for
To be considered for this programme, you must be in your penultimate or final year of your degree, in any discipline.
Ideally, you'll have a keen interest in finance and business. We value resourcefulness, teamwork, enthusiasm and an entrepreneurial spirit, all of which might be showcased through your involvement in extracurricular activities.
The role ideally requires an understanding of Sustainable Finance, a strong Climate / ESG interest would be preferable. Comfort with modelling in python / querying sql / AWS would be advantageous.
The interested candidate will possess an understanding of the ESG data landscape, as well as a keen interest in how AI can advance our use of technology solutions to support our Sustainable Finance agenda.
